VN1-40.5E medium-voltage AC vacuum circuit breaker is a new product designed by our company. The main circuit is with the solid insulated structure and uses the advanced epoxy resin sealed technology. Firstly it assembles a integrated sealed pole column with the vacuum interrupter, the main circuit, the insulated support and so on, which enhances the environment endurance of the vacuum circuit breaker.
1. The main circuit section and operating mechanism section is upper and lower arrangement, which optimize the electric field distribution, increase the insulated reliability, also reduce the circuit breaker depth direction size and reduce the matched switchgear depth greatly.
2. The live part of main circuit is cast in the epoxy resin cylinder, which make the interrupter be exempt from the environmental effect and the external mechanical force injury, also cause the circuit breaker no arc-over between phases and on the interrupter's surface and enhance the insulation of circuit breaker.
3.Current carries are fixed reliably in the position by the epoxy resin, do not need the extra fastener, reduce the number of accessories used for assembling circuit breaker pole columns, reduce the installation error and enhance the reliability of installing the circuit breaker.
4. As a result of using the sealed technology, the circuit breaker volume reduces greatly. The matched cabinet width is only 1200mm, heighten 2400mm, depth 2600mm.
5. The VN1 circuit breaker is based on the self-supporting structure of bottom plate, has overcome the primary contacts linking due to the circuit breaker submersion and also transport conveniently.

1. General HVD32 ZW32 This vacuum circuit breaker VCB is three-phase AC 50Hz, rated voltage 12 kV outdoor high voltage switch equipment. It is mainly used to opening(closing) load current, overload current and short-circuit current. It is suitable to protect or control the city or village electrical power distribution system. 2 . Main technical parameter Rated voltage: 12 kv 1 minute rated power frequency withstand voltage: Phase to Phase, to Ground 42 kv / Fracture 48 kv Rated current: 630A / 1250A Rated short circuit breaking current: 12.5KA, 16KA, 20KA / 25KA Rated short-circuit current (peak): 31.5KA, 40KA, 50KA / 63KA Rated peak withstand current: 31.5KA, 40KA, 50KA / 63KA 4s rated short time withstand current: 12.5KA, 16KA, 20KA / 25KA Rated operating sequence: O-0.3s-CO-180s-CO(Electric operation) Closing time: 30-60 ms Opening time: 20-40 ms Rated short circuit breaking current breaking times: 30 times Mechanical life: 10,000 times Secondary circuit 1 minute power frequency withstand voltage: 2000 v Energy storage motor rated power: 40 w Energy storage motor rated voltage V: DC220/110 Rated closing operation voltage v: DC220/110, AC220/110 Rated switching operation voltage v: DC220/110, AC220/110 Electric energy storage time: =8 s

VN3-12E indoor medium-voltage AC vacuum circuit breaker is a newest product designed by our company which is applicable to 3-phases AC50Hz, 12kV indoor switch systems. The product is with characteristics of smaller volume, reliable insulation, no pollution, long time free maintenance and so on. It is produced with standardized circuit breaker assembly line and has good performance and perfect quality. 1. Equipped with modularized operating mechanism which make the maintenance and the replacing are more convenient. The replace of module do not affect the dynamic capability and also shorten the power-off duration. 2. The interrupter and primary circuit are sealed in the epoxy resin, which makes the circuit breaker is more reliable 3. The pole using convected and ventilated technique and lower resistance vacuum circuit breaker limit the temperature rising because of circuit breaker working for a long time and also reduce the power loss. 4. The operating mechanism is designed uniquely and avoids the moving contact over-rebounding when the circuit breaker is opened and prolong the vacuum interrupter mechanical life. 5.
